Hyun-sook, also spelled Hyon-suk or Hyeon-sook, is a Korean feminine given name. Its meaning differs based on the hanja used to write each syllable of the name. There are 35 hanja with the reading " hyun" and 13 hanja with the reading " sook" on the South Korean government's official list of hanja which may be registered for use in given names. [1] Hyun-sook was the sixth-most popular name for newborn girls in South Korea in 1950, falling to eighth place by 1960. [2]
